Ranking Your Trading Platform: Features, Fees, and Algorithm Compatibility

Selecting the optimal trading platform can significantly influence your trading experience. Before you dive into the world of algorithmic trading, it's crucial to carefully assess potential platforms based on key criteria.

First and foremost, evaluate the platform's features. Does it offer robust charting tools? Are there streaming market data feeds available? What types of order placement options does it provide? Next, delve into the fee structure. Pay attention to trading commissions, inactivity fees, and any potential hidden costs.

Finally, ensure that your chosen platform is integrated with your preferred algorithms. Some platforms offer proprietary environments for algorithmic trading, while others may require you to use third-party integration.

Testing Automated Trading Strategies for Success

Before implementing an automated trading strategy into live markets, it's vital to thoroughly backtest its performance. Backtesting involves testing the strategy on historical data to assess its profitability. A robust backtesting process allows you to identify potential weaknesses and fine-tune your strategy before risking real capital. Additionally, backtesting can give valuable insights into how your website strategy functions under different market conditions, improving your overall trading strategy.

  • Fundamental metrics to analyze during backtesting include returns, volatility, and win/loss ratio.
  • Keep in mind that past performance is not a guarantee of future results, but backtesting can serve as a powerful tool to mitigate risk and increase your chances of success in automated trading.

The Evolution of Algorithmic Trading: From Simple Rules to AI-Driven Systems

Algorithmic trading has advanced dramatically since its inception beginnings. Initial systems relied on simple rules and strategies, executing trades based on static parameters. These rules replicated traditional trading approaches. However, the landscape has evolved significantly with the advent of complex algorithms powered by artificial intelligence (AI).

Modern AI-driven systems can process vast amounts of market data, identifying complex patterns and correlations that humans might overlook. These systems leverage deep learning algorithms to refine their strategies in instantaneously. This progression has enabled algorithmic trading to expand, with AI playing an increasingly dominant role in the financial markets.
